
Orlando Pride Midfielder Angelina Undergoes Successful Knee Scope
Published on May 9, 2024 under National Women's Soccer League (NWSL)
Orlando Pride News Release
ORLANDO, Fla. - Orlando Pride midfielder Angelina has undergone a successful arthroscopic procedure on her right knee, the Club has announced today. The scope was performed by Dr. Craig Mintzer, the Club's chief medical officer and head orthopedic surgeon, at the Orlando Health Jewett Orthopedic Institute.
Angelina will be evaluated for a return on a week-to-week basis by the Club's medical team.
